In a daring heist reminiscent of Hollywood thrillers, thieves made off with approximately $30 million from a money storage facility located in Sylmar, a neighborhood in the San Fernando Valley, Los Angeles.

Security Vulnerabilities: A Retired Agent’s Perspective

Stacy Porter, a retired Homeland Security agent, highlighted the oversight concerning the vulnerability of the building’s roof. Despite breaching the facility, questions arise about how the thieves accessed the highly secure vault. Porter emphasized the possibility of insider involvement, raising concerns about compromised security protocols.

Inside Job Suspicions

Speculation about an inside job gained traction, supported by retired LAPD detective Moses Castillo. He underscored the sophistication of security measures within such facilities, including extensive camera surveillance and alarm systems. Accessing the vault typically requires intricate security codes, prompting suspicions regarding potential internal collusion.

Method of Operation

The heist allegedly commenced late Saturday night and concluded in the early hours of Easter Sunday. Exploiting the building’s structural weaknesses, the burglars cut through the concrete, creating an entry point through the ceiling leading to the vault. Utilizing tools, including a ladder, they circumvented security measures and absconded with the substantial sum.

Delayed Discovery

The audacious theft remained undetected until employees opened the vault on Monday. Despite an alarm activation prompting LAPD response, the perpetrators eluded capture, underscoring the meticulous planning and execution of the operation.

Investigation and Implications

GardaWorld, the cash management company responsible for the facility, oversees cash transactions from various sources, including businesses, ATMs, and armored trucks. The FBI, in conjunction with the LAPD, has initiated a comprehensive investigation to apprehend the perpetrators and recover the stolen funds.
